In a deadly accident on Monday, a 26-year-old youth died at Bordem Bicholim. The accident took place when the deceased with his two more friends was returning from a political meeting. In fatal accident one lost his life and other two had serious injuries. Here is the report.

The accident involved two scooters and a goods rickshaw. The incident took place at around 1.45 pm at Bordem- Bicholim.

As stated by the police, Gaurish a resident of Atil Peth Bicholim was proceeding towards the locality on his Activa scooter bearing registration number GA04-J-0911 with his friend Nikhil (36). They were followed by another friend of theirs Samaresh (35) on another scooter with registration No.GA04- D-6069.

Police informed that their two-wheelers were knocked down by a speeding goods rickshaw (GA03-N-3212) on Bicholim- Mapusa highway at Bordem- Bicholim, near the Shantadurga High School.

Three of them sustained serious injuries but Gaurish gave up to his injuries on the way to the hospital. As said by the police Nikhil and Samaresh is admitted to GMC hospital.

Babaji Ajgaonkar, Bicholim police havaldar conducted the panchanama. The driver of the rickshaw Imran Sheikh from Zariwada Padocem-Sattari was arrested and the offence has been registered against him for rash and negligent driving. PSI Anand Narvekar is further investigating the case.
